Tractor radar systems utilize radar technology to enhance the safety and efficiency of agricultural operations. These systems provide farmers with real-time data and information about their surroundings, enabling them to make informed decisions and avoid potential hazards. From detecting obstacles in the field to monitoring the speed and distance of other vehicles, Tractor Radar systems have become an indispensable tool for modern farmers.
One of the key benefits of using Tractor Radar systems is improved safety. In the past, farmers had to rely solely on their visual and auditory senses to navigate through their fields, which often led to accidents and collisions. With the introduction of radar technology, farmers now have access to a more reliable and accurate way of detecting obstacles in their path. The radar system alerts the driver when there is an object in close proximity, allowing them to take immediate action to avoid a collision.
Moreover, tractor radar systems can also help improve the safety of other road users, such as pedestrians and cyclists. By detecting objects outside the field of vision of the driver, radar systems can prevent accidents and potentially save lives. This is especially important in busy agricultural areas where tractors frequently share the road with other vehicles.
In addition to enhancing safety, tractor radar systems also contribute to increased efficiency in agricultural operations. By providing farmers with real-time data on their surroundings, radar systems enable them to optimize their routes and avoid unnecessary detours. This not only saves time but also reduces fuel consumption and overall operating costs.
Furthermore, tractor radar systems can help farmers improve the accuracy and precision of their tasks. Whether it’s planting seeds in a straight line or harvesting crops without damaging them, radar technology allows farmers to maintain consistent speeds and distances, resulting in higher-quality outcomes. This level of precision is particularly important in modern agriculture, where every inch of land and every seed counts.
Another advantage of tractor radar systems is their ability to operate in a wide range of weather conditions. Unlike traditional sensors that may be affected by rain, fog, or dust, radar technology is not hindered by adverse weather conditions, making it a reliable tool for farmers regardless of the environment they are working in.
Moreover, tractor radar systems are easy to install and integrate into existing equipment. Whether it’s a new tractor or an older model, radar systems can be retrofitted to suit the specific needs and preferences of the farmer. This versatility makes radar technology accessible to farmers of all sizes and scales, from small family-owned farms to large commercial operations.
